Review Of The Rotak Collection Of Electric Rotaries From Bosch

Every Rotak model in the Bosch lawnmower range is a carefully engineered rotary electric mower. They are remarkably lightweight and manoeuvrable, yet capable of tackling just about any grasscutting jobs in the garden.

There is a range of sizes to suit the job in hand, and a choice of mains electric or rechargeable models.

Mains Powered

The smallest of the range is the Rotak 320. Styled rather differently from the rest of the range, the 320 is very simple in design. It is powered by a 1000w motor and has a cutting width of 32 cm. It is simple in design and extremely keenly priced yet robustly built.

The other members of the mains electric Rotak range are all very similarly styled to each other and range in size from 34 cm through 36, 40 and 43 cm cutting widths. Motor power ranges from 1400w to 1800w.

Bosch is well known for the clever grass comb system, which sweeps the grass into the path of the cutter blade. Additionally, the front wheels are set inside the line of the blade housing. The combs and wheel geometry enable the mower to cut along a fence or wall without leaving a strip of grass uncut.

All allow the cutting height to be adjusted easily between 20 and 70 mm.

They are astonishingly lightweight, varying from 11 to 13.5 kg. The moulded carry handle makes transport easy. Storage is easy due to the folding main handle.

The grassboxes are a good size of either 40 litres for the three smallest, and 50 litres for the two largest models.

A 24 month manufacturers warranty is standard on every Bosch lawnmower.

Cordless

There are three cordless versions, the 34Li, 37Li and 43Li.

All feature advanced Lithium-ion battery technology. Full recharging takes only 1 hour but can be rapid-charged to 80% of capacity in half that if required. The batteries do not suffer from any annoying memory degradation.

Otherwise they are similar in appearance and function to their mains-powered equivalents. They are similar in weight, from 12.8 to 13.8 kg. They can be similarly easily adjusted for height of cut. All the cordless models have the inset front wheel arrangement and grass combs featured on the mains powered models and are equally transportable and easy to store.

The cordless models are priced around twice that of a mains-powered version. All carry a 2 year warranty from Bosch.
